A conversation is a type of oral communication that involves two or more people exchanging ideas, opinions, or information. Some basic conventions of a conversation are:
- Taking turns: Each speaker should give the other person a chance to talk and listen without interrupting or dominating the discussion.
- Being respectful: Each speaker should show respect for the other person's views, feelings, and experiences, even if they disagree with them.
- Being relevant: Each speaker should try to stay on topic and contribute to the main theme of the conversation.
- Being specific: Each speaker should provide enough details and examples to support their points and avoid vague or ambiguous statements.
- Being concise: Each speaker should avoid rambling or repeating themselves and try to express their ideas in a clear and brief manner.
